About KuCoin Token

KCS is the native token of KuCoin, designed as a profit-sharing token that allows traders to benefit from the value generated by the exchange. It will serve as the native asset for KuCoin’s decentralized financial services and function as the governance token for the KuCoin community. KuCoin has prioritized the concept of "Empowering KCS," aiming to establish it as a key product within its ecosystem. In the long run, KCS will serve as the fuel and central token that powers KuCoin’s decentralized products and services.

About Lombard Staked BTC

LBTC is a liquid Bitcoin asset created by Lombard that connects Bitcoin to decentralized finance. Backed 1:1 by BTC, it allows holders to earn Babylon staking yield while using their Bitcoin across DeFi activities such as trading, lending, borrowing, and yield farming through a natively cross-chain design.
